Fulton can bid farewell to their five-game losing streak thanks to their game on Friday. They narrowly escaped with a win as the team sidled past the Williamsburg Yellow Jackets 7-6. For those keeping track at home, that's the closest victory the Falcons have posted since March 25th.
Fulton's win bumped their record up to 15-5. As for Williamsburg, they dropped their record down to 1-9 with the defeat, which was their 19th straight on the road dating back to last season.
Fulton wasted no time getting back out on the field and has already played their next match, an 8-8 tie against Independence on the 5th. As for Williamsburg, they will take on Berea at 7:30 p.m. on Tuesday.
